Delete any motor "software" limits from receiver menu.
What is your location, maybe, 119W is a west limit for your motor?
By specs it moves +/- 50 degrees both ways. Check this calculator:
http://www.moteck.com/product.asp?idproduct=91
Also, if you see it not moving all the way to ~50 mark on motor shaft scale, try to move using pin button on motor. If it moves with pin buttons, maybe cable is not good: bring receiver close to the motor and check with short cable.

On my SM3D12, also numbers go to 60 (it's the same box/case as Sm3D22),
it was advertised to go 50º each side, but indeed, stopped somewhere at 49º.
I am at 37.2N 121.8W and the east limit for my motor is right where AMC5 79ºW is.
My solution, as I told already, is to put a second LNB to the left(east) side of existing one: this way you can extend your range for 4 -5 degrees more.
